What Are Canine Probiotics?
Canine probiotics are live microorganisms that provide health benefits when consumed in adequate amounts. These bacteria help maintain a healthy gut flora, which is crucial for optimal digestion and overall health in dogs. They are available in various forms, including powders, capsules, and treats.
Why Use Canine Probiotics?
Integrating canine probiotics into your dog’s diet can deliver various benefits, such as:
- Improved digestion
- Reduced gastrointestinal issues, such as diarrhea
- Enhanced immune function
- Support for allergic conditions
- Better nutrient absorption
Top 5 Canine Probiotics
1. Probiotic 1: Purina Pro Plan Veterinary Diets FortiFlora
Purina Pro Plan Veterinary Diets FortiFlora is a popular choice among veterinarians. It contains the probiotic strain Enterococcus faecium and is designed to promote intestinal health. Its powdered form makes it easy to mix with food.
2. Probiotic 2: PetVitalityPro Probiotics for Dogs
This product contains multiple strains, including Lactobacillus acidophilus and Bifidobacterium bifidum. It focuses on enhancing digestion and providing overall wellness, making it perfect for dogs with sensitive stomachs.
3. Probiotic 3: Vet’s Best Probiotic Soft Chews
These tasty chews are packed with natural ingredients like pumpkin and papaya, alongside probiotics. They make administering supplements a treat for your dog while promoting gut health.
4. Probiotic 4: Zesty Paws Probiotic Bites
A synergistic blend of probiotics and prebiotics, Zesty Paws focuses on digestive harmony and immune support. Their tasty bites are an excellent option for picky eaters.
5. Probiotic 5: VetriScience Vetri Mega Probiotic
This product features a diverse array of probiotic strains and is known for providing targeted digestive support. It is ideal for dogs undergoing antibiotic treatment or those experiencing digestive troubles.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. Are canine probiotics safe for all dogs?
Yes, most canine probiotics are safe for dogs, but it is advisable to consult with your veterinarian before starting any new supplement regimen.
2. How do I choose the right probiotic for my dog?
Look for products that contain multiple strains of probiotics and consult with your vet to ensure they align with your dog’s health needs.
3. How often should I give my dog probiotics?
Most probiotics can be given daily, but follow the dosage instructions on the product label or consult your veterinarian.
4. Can probiotics help with my dog’s allergies?
Yes, they can support overall immune function, which may alleviate allergic reactions in some dogs.
5. Do probiotics have side effects?
While generally safe, some dogs may experience mild gastrointestinal upset when starting probiotics. Start with a lower dose and monitor your dog’s response.
